Cultivation and Engagement
- Cultivate and maintain strong, long-term relationships with Club Members and Suite Holders through consistent year-round touchpoints, including phone calls, emails, in-person meetings, game day interactions, and special events.
- Partner with the VIP Services team to develop and implement creative strategies that engage key decision-makers during both the season and off-season through curated events and elevated game day experiences.
Operational Support
- Create, organize, and maintain internal resources, templates, and informational documents to support the daily operations and long-term efficiency of VIP Services.
- Leverage the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system to manage member requests, track communications, document interactions, and ensure accurate record keeping.
Customer Service
- Deliver best-in-class customer service by responding promptly, providing clear and accurate information, and consistently exceeding Member expectations.
Supervision and Training
- Support all major VIP Services initiatives, projects, and departmental priorities as assigned, ensuring seamless execution and alignment with organizational goals.
- Train, mentor, and support game day and event staff, reinforcing service standards and ensuring premium-level execution across all touchpoints.
Special Projects
- Aid in identifying, planning, and executing unique Member-exclusive events and value-added programs designed to enhance the overall Member experience.
- Collaborate with cross-functional departments to communicate, coordinate, and align on all Clubs and Suites operational details, ensuring flawless execution on event days.
